Почему Excel сам выделяет ячейки цветом и как это исправить
Цветовое выделение в Microsoft Excel — полезный инструмент для визуализации данных, но иногда оно превращается в головную боль. Вы открываете файл, а там половину таблицы залило красным, в другой колонке — зелёные ячейки без видимой причины, а при печати документа цвета внезапно исчезают. В 80% случаев виновато условное форматирование, которое предыдущий пользователь забыл отключить. Реже проблема кроется в ручной заливке или фильтрах.
Эта статья поможет разобраться, как убрать выделение цветом в Excel в зависимости от его типа. Мы рассмотрим:
- 🔍 Как отличить условное форматирование от ручной заливки
- 🛠 5 способов удалить цвет (от простого к сложному)
- ⚡ Быстрые сочетания клавиш для очистки формата
- 📊 Почему цвета исчезают при печати и как это исправить
Все инструкции актуальны для Excel 2010–2023 и Office 365, включая веб-версию. Если вы работаете с Google Таблицами, принципы схожи, но пути в меню отличаются — об этом мы тоже упомянем.
Способ 1: Удаление условного форматирования (самый частый случай)
Условное форматирование — главная причина "самопроизвольного" окрашивания ячеек. Оно может быть применено ко всему листу или отдельным диапазонам, причём правила часто скрыты от глаз. Чтобы удалить такое выделение:
- Выделите диапазон ячеек (или весь лист, нажав на треугольник в левом верхнем углу).
- Перейдите на вкладку
Главная→ группаСтили→Условное форматирование. - Выберите
Управить правилами....
Откроется окно со всеми активными правилами. Здесь важно обратить внимание на столбец Применяется к — он показывает, к какому диапазону относится каждое правило. Например, правило может действовать только для ячеек $A$1:$A$100, даже если выделили всю таблицу.
Выделить проблемный диапазон|Открыть "Управление правилами"|Проверить столбец "Применяется к"|Удалить ненужные правила кнопкой "Удалить правило"|Применить изменения-->
| Тип правила | Как выглядит в списке | Можно ли удалить частично |
|---|---|---|
| Форматирование только ячеек, которые содержат... | Правила с условиями типа "больше чем", "содержит текст" | Да, можно редактировать условие |
| Цветовые шкалы | Градиентная заливка (например, от красного к зелёному) | Нет, только полное удаление |
| Гистограммы | Столбцы или полосы внутри ячеек | Нет |
| Наборы значков | Стрелки, флажки, светофоры | Да, можно изменить значки |
Важно: некоторые правила условного форматирования могут быть скрыты в настройках таблицы или сводной таблицы. Если после удаления всех видимых правил цвета остались, проверьте вкладку "Конструктор" (для таблиц) или "Анализ" (для сводных).
Способ 2: Очистка ручной заливки ячеек
Если цвет ячеек задан вручную (через кнопку Цвет заливки на вкладке Главная), удалить его проще всего:
- Выделите окрашенные ячейки.
- На вкладке
Главнаяв группеШрифтнажмите на стрелочку рядом с кнопкойЦвет заливки. - Выберите
Нет заливки(первый вариант в палитре).
Для ускорения процесса используйте горячие клавиши:
- 🔹
Alt + H + H— открыть меню цвета заливки - 🔹
Alt + H + H + N— убрать заливку (англ. раскладка)
Если ручная заливка комбинируется с условным форматированием, сначала удалите условные правила (Способ 1), затем очищайте цвет вручную. Иначе Excel может "забыть" про условные цвета после очистки ручной заливки.
Способ 3: Сброс формата ячеек до стандартного
Когда неясно, чем вызвано выделение цветом — условным форматированием, ручными настройками или стилями — проще сбросить формат ячеек полностью. Это удалит:
- 🎨 Цвета заливки и шрифта
- 📏 Границы ячеек
- 📝 Выравнивание текста
- 🔢 Форматы чисел (даты, валюта и т.д.)
Как сбросить формат:
- Выделите проблемные ячейки.
- На вкладке
Главнаяв группеРедактированиенажмитеОчистить→Очистить форматы.
Альтернативный способ через контекстное меню:
- Правый клик по выделенным ячейкам.
- Выберите
Очистить содержимое→Форматы.
Что делать, если "Очистить форматы" не работает?
Если после сброса форматов цвета остались, проверьте:
1. Стили ячеек: Перейдите на вкладку Главная → Стили → Обычный (примените к ячейкам).
2. Форматирование таблицы: Если данные в формате Excel-таблицы, сбросьте стиль таблицы через вкладку Конструктор → Стили таблиц → Удалить.
3. Скрытые символы: Иногда цвета привязаны к непечатаемым символам (пробелам, переносам). Используйте =ЧИСТ(А1) для очистки.
Способ 4: Удаление цветовых фильтров
Цветовые фильтры — отдельная история. Они появляются, когда вы применяете фильтр к столбцу, а затем сортируете данные по цвету ячейки или цвета шрифта. Такие фильтры не видны сразу, но могут скрывать часть данных.
Как удалить цветовой фильтр:
- Нажмите на стрелочку фильтра в заголовке столбца.
- В меню
Фильтр по цветуснимите все галочки (или выберите(Выделить всё)). - Нажмите
ОК.
Если фильтр применён ко всему листу, но вы не видите стрелочек:
- 🔹 Перейдите на вкладку
Данные→Фильтр(кнопка должна быть подсвечена). Нажмите её, чтобы отключить. - 🔹 Или используйте сочетание
Ctrl + Shift + L.
Способ 5: Продвинутые методы (VBA и Power Query)
Когда стандартные способы не помогают (например, в файлах с сотнями правил условного форматирования), на помощь приходят макросы и Power Query.
Макрос для удаления всего условного форматирования на листе:
Sub DeleteAllConditionalFormatting()
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
ws.Cells.FormatConditions.Delete
Next ws
End Sub
Чтобы запустить макрос: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- Вставьте код выше в новый модуль (
Insert→Module). - Закройте редактор и нажмите
Alt + F8, выберите макросDeleteAllConditionalFormatting→Выполнить.
Power Query поможет, если цвета пришли вместе с импортированными данными. При импорте данных через Данные → Получить данные выберите опцию Преобразовать данные, затем в редакторе Power Query удалите столбцы с ненужным форматированием перед загрузкой.
⚠️ Внимание: Макросы отключают все правила условного форматирования на листе, включая те, которые могли быть нужны. Перед запуском сохраните копию файла или экспортируйте правила черезУправление правилами→Дублировать правило.
Почему цвета исчезают при печати и как это исправить
Частая жалоба пользователей: "В Excel всё цветное, а при печати — чёрно-белое". Причин несколько:
- Настройки принтера: Многие принтеры по умолчанию печатают в "черновике" или "экономичном режиме", где цвета отключены. Проверьте настройки перед печатью.
- Параметры страницы в Excel: Перейдите на вкладку
Разметка страницы→Параметры страницы(стрелочка в правом нижнем углу группы). Убедитесь, что в разделеПечатьстоит галочкаЧёрно-белая— её нужно снять. - Условное форматирование: Некоторые правила (например, цветовые шкалы) могут не печататься. Проверьте настройки каждого правила в
Управление правилами→Изменить правило→ вкладкаПечать.
Если цвета всё равно не печатаются, экспортируйте лист в PDF (Файл → Экспорт → Создать PDF/XPS). В большинстве случаев PDF сохраняет все цвета верно.
FAQ: Частые вопросы о выделении цветом в Excel
Можно ли удалить условное форматирование только для части диапазона?
Да, но не напрямую. Сначала скопируйте данные из диапазона (например, A1:A100) в буфер обмена (Ctrl+C), затем вставьте их как Значения (Ctrl+Alt+V → З) в новый диапазон. Условное форматирование не перенесётся, но сохранятся только данные без формул.
Почему после удаления условного форматирования цвета остаются?
Скорее всего, к ячейкам применена ручная заливка поверх условного форматирования. Удалите сначала условные правила (Способ 1), затем очистите ручную заливку (Способ 2). Также проверьте Стили ячеек — иногда цвета заданы через пользовательские стили.
Как убрать цвет выделения активной ячейки (синюю рамку)?
Эта рамка — системный индикатор активной ячейки, её нельзя убрать полностью. Однако можно изменить её цвет через настройки Excel:
- Перейдите в
Файл→Параметры→Дополнительно. - В разделе
Параметры отображениянайдитеЦвет рамки активной ячейкии выберите другой оттенок.
В веб-версии Excel Online эту настройку изменить нельзя.
Как перенести условное форматирование на другой лист без цветов?
Используйте Формат по образцу (Главная → Формат по образцу), но предварительно скопируйте данные как Значения (без форматирования). Либо создайте новое правило вручную на целевом листе, скопировав условия из исходного (Управление правилами → Дублировать правило).
Почему в Google Таблицах не работают те же способы?
В Google Таблицах логика похожа, но пути другие:
- 🔹 Условное форматирование:
Формат→Условное форматирование. - 🔹 Очистка формата:
Формат→Очистить форматированиеилиCtrl + \. - 🔹 Нет аналога
Очистить форматы— приходится удалять вручную.